Background technology
Composite die is under the control of lathe, accomplishes the mould of multi-step forming processes simultaneously, comprising: stamping-out class compound die, like blanking and punching compound die, cut-out punching hole composite die etc.; Moulding class compound die is like crooked compound die, compound extruding die etc.Usually in mold developing, moulding and stamping-out are divided into two operations to be accomplished, and it is relatively simple for structure; Easy to operate; But when need making the workpiece of complex appearance, independent mould will produce mould too much, the defective of complex procedures, especially to the dimensional accuracy of workpiece or position required precisions such as axiality, symmetry when higher; A plurality of operations can have influence on the precision of product, are difficult to reach the requirement of high-precision workpiece.

The specific embodiment
For technical scheme and the technical purpose of illustrating the utility model, the utility model is done further introduction below in conjunction with the accompanying drawing and the specific embodiment.
As shown in the figure; The composite die that punching is held concurrently in a kind of moulding; Comprise cope match-plate pattern, lower bolster and be arranged on the up stripper 3 on the material, cope match-plate pattern is provided with moulding drift 1, pierce punch 2, and the position of corresponding moulding drift 1 is provided with molding concave die on the said lower bolster; Moulding drift 1 inside is provided with a through hole, and said pierce punch 2 is arranged in the above-mentioned through hole; Said moulding drift 1, pierce punch 2 include jumper bar and are arranged on the cutter head of jumper bar lower end, the cutter head end face of pierce punch 2 and the cutter head end face of moulding drift 1, and the inwall of moulding drift 1 through hole is close in the cutter head side of pierce punch 2; Be provided with in the die mouth of said molding concave die and take off plate 4 in the moulding, the position of taking off corresponding said pierce punch 2 on the plate 4 in the said moulding is provided with punching concave die 5, takes off plate 4 bottoms in the moulding and is provided with elasticity reset device, and punching concave die 5 bottoms are provided with material-dropping hole.
Said through hole is stepped, comprises lower through-hole that pierce punch 2 cutter heads are set and the top through hole that pierce punch 2 jumper bars are set, and said lower through-hole diameter is less than the top through hole; The jumper bar of said pierce punch 2 is stepped; Comprise two sections; The diameter of its epimere is greater than the diameter of hypomere; The jumper bar epimere sidewall of pierce punch 2 is close to the sidewall of said through hole, and the jumper bar hypomere of pierce punch 2 and the gap between the said through hole are provided with back-moving spring 6, and said back-moving spring is against respectively on the jumper bar outer wall and through-hole wall of pierce punch 2 at two ends about in the of 6.The jumper bar top of said pierce punch 2 is provided with set screw, is used to control the range and the resilience of back-moving spring 6, guarantees the stability of equipment.
Material is placed on the mould; The material top is provided with up stripper 3, and pierce punch 2 moves down with moulding drift 1 together, and punching press is carried out on the material surface; Make material surface bent recess form certain shape, take off plate 4 in the moulding along with material forming drift 1 moves downward.Promote through machine tool then, make the cutter head of pierce punch 2 stretch out the punching press cutter head, material is carried out punching, static relatively moulding drift 1 surface pressure plays the effect of punching holding pad on the material upper surface.
